DJ CSX Corp. Stock Outperforms Competitors Despite Losses On The Day
This article was automatically generated by MarketWatch using technology from Automated Insights.
Shares of CSX Corp. $(CSX)$ shed 1.02% to $36.80 Tuesday, on what proved to be an all-around rough trading session for the stock market, with the S&P 500 Index falling 0.24% to 6,800.26 and Dow Jones Industrial Average falling 0.62% to 48,114.26.
This was the stock's second consecutive day of losses.
CSX Corp. closed 1.97% below its 52-week high of $37.54, which the company reached on December 15th.
Despite its losses, the stock outperformed some of its competitors Tuesday, as Union Pacific Corp. $(UNP)$ fell 1.91% to $235.88 and Norfolk Southern Corp. $(NSC)$ fell 1.83% to $294.00.
Trading volume (9.0 M) remained 4.1 million below its 50-day average volume of 13.1 M.
